UnionBank, VA Biz Solutions ease retirement for Japanese in PH
UnIOn BAnK of the Philippines (UnionBank) and VA Biz Solutions Inc. formalized a partnership for the latter’s “Simple Retirement Philippines ( PH)” program. The collaboration between the two simplifies the processing of financial documentation requirements of Japanese nationals applying for the Philippines’ Special Resident Retiree’s Visa (SRRV), shortening the visa processing period from around 30 days to just one week.
VA Biz Solutions is a consulting agency that provides program implementation solutions, using emerging technology to tap new markets globally. A key service of the company is assisting Japanese citizens with their SRRV applications with the Philippine Retirement Authority (PRA).
Foreign nationals usually spend 30 days upon arrival in the Philippines to complete their SRRV requirements, which are submitted to the PRA. This includes a bank certification showing a minimum of P1 million in time deposit as proof of their capacity to retire in the country.
Through the partnership, UnionBank and VA Biz Solutions expedite the process for a Certificate of Time Deposit issuance (CTD) by allowing preparatory work, including preliminary
Know- Your- Customer procedures to be completed before the scheduled arrival of Japanese nationals in the country. This cuts the processing period to around one week and only requires the applicant to physically appear at the bank to claim their CTD and submit it as part of the SRRV requirements to the PRA.
